To solve the integral \(\int \frac{1}{1 + \sin x} \, dx\), we can follow these steps: ### Step 1: Rationalize the Denominator We start by multiplying the numerator and denominator by \(1 - \sin x\): \[ \int \frac{1 - \sin x}{(1 + \sin x)(1 - \sin x)} \, dx \] ...
